Why this approach

Why this approach works

01

Three businesses, three campaigns

Emergency removal, scheduled maintenance, and big-ticket removal are three different paths with different sales cycles, ticket sizes, and ad copy. Running them together hurts all three.

02

Storm events drive the biggest weeks of the year

Wind events and storms produce 48-72 hour windows where 5x normal search volume turns into emergency removal jobs. Manual bidding during these windows is where the year is made.

03

Reviews build up your map pack ranking

Tree service is heavily review-driven. We helped one tree service client generate 400+ reviews over 2 years. That's the kind of review base that protects you against new shops and franchise competition.
